Joey Rodriguez

Joey Rodriguez leads the Strength and Conditioning program at Vanguard University.  Hired in the fall of 2021, Rodriguez brings years of experience from many different levels of strength and conditioning training. 

Rodriguez comes from the University of Redlands, where he was a key leader over the past four years, serving as a Physical Education Course Instructor, the Fitness Center Director, and as an Assistant Strength and Conditioning Coach.

As the Assistant Strength and Conditioning Coach, Rodriguez worked with 13 teams in the weight room, creating and implementing unique programs for each sport.  His training regimens helped the women's basketball team win the 2020 Southern California Intercollegiate Athletic Conference regular-season title for the first time in almost ten years, with the team winning the conference tournament as well.  In addition, he also worked with the softball team during the 2021 season as the Bulldogs claimed a double title, reaching the DIII National Regional Tournament.

Serving as the Fitness Center Director at Redlands, Rodriguez organized and maintained the center and oversaw the 20-plus students that operated the center daily.  As an Instructor, Rodriguez taught weight training for both beginners and more advanced students, findings ways to keep instructing and engaging with students virtually over the COVID-19 shutdowns. 

Before working at Redlands, Rodriguez received his Bachelor of Science in Kinesiology from the University of La Verne.  He then served as an Assistant Strength and Conditioning Coach for over 100 student-athletes at La Verne for three years.  He also worked at both La Canada High School and Alhambra High School, working with the softball and football programs respectively.  When school was out, Rodriguez worked at Parisi Speed School at Breakthru Fitness in Pasadena and as a private trainer.   He is currently working on his Master's Degree in Kinesiology from Cal Baptist University.
